Cardiomyocytes Modulating Effects Of Annona Muricata (Soursop) Leaf Extract On Testosterone - Induced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ia In Male Wistar Rats

Edebiri O.E., Blackie O.H., Uwuigbe M., Olowoparija S.F., Omende K., Orunta E.D., Ajanwachukwu W.O.

Abstract


This present study aimed  to determined  Cardiomyoctes modulating effects of  annona muricata (soursop) leaf extract on testosterone – induced benign prostatic hyperplasia.  A total of 78 adult male rats obtained from the laboratory animal production unit of the Department of Physiology, Abia State University, Uturu were used for the different segments of the study. Eighteen of the rats were used for acute toxicity/lethal dose evaluation of the extract while the remaining sixty (60) were used for the testosterone-induced hyperplasia study. Prostate hyperplasia was induced in the rats via daily sub-cutaneous administration of testosterone propionate (5 mg/kg body weight) for 28 days. Sixty rats used for this segment of the study were assigned to 6 groups of 10 rats and treated as follows: Group 1, Normal control, no treatment. Group 2 Testosterone propionate (5 mg/kg) only and was the BPH control. Group 3           ,Testosterone propionate (5 mg/kg bw) + Finesteride (3 mg/kg body weight).Group 4, Testosterone propionate (5 mg/kg bw) + Annona Muricata Leaf extract (300 mg/kg body weight). Group 5, Testosterone propionate (5 mg/kg bw) + Annona Muricata Leaf extract (600 mg/kg body weight).Group 6, Annona Muricata Leaf extract (600 mg/kg bw) only. At the end of treatment, animals were sacrificed, Organs  such as the  heart were harvested, weighed and preserved in labelled sample bottles containing 10% formaldehyde solution for histopathological studies of the heart. Data obtained were suggested to Statistical Package for Social Sciences (SPSS, Version 20.0, IBM SPSS Inc, Chicago, IL) was used for data analysis. Level of significance was calculated by One Way Analysis of Variance (ANOVA). Data were analyzed using Duncan Multiple Range Test and complemented with Student’s t test for post-hoc test for comparisons of the means of the various doses and fractions. P- values less than 0.05 were considered statistically significantly different between the test and control groups as well as among test groups for measured value. From this present study, histopathological evaluations of the  heart, consistently revealed preserved heart tissue architecture in treated animals with Annona muricata leaf extract highlighting the extract's tissue-protective properties in benign prostatic hyperplasia.
